The #1 bestselling chapter book series of all time celebrates 25 years with new covers and a new, easytouse numbering system!It's sink or swim for Jack and Annie when the Magic Tree House whisks them off to the middle of the ocean. Luckily, they find a minisubmarine on a coral reef. Unluckily, they are about to meet a giant octopus and one very hungry shark. Will the dolphins save the day? - Q: Who is the author of 'Dolphins at Daybreak'? A: The author is Mary Pope Osborne. She is known for her engaging storytelling, particularly in the Magic Tree House series.
- Q: What age group is 'Dolphins at Daybreak' suitable for? A: This book is suitable for readers aged five to eight years old. It targets children who are starting to read independently.

- Q: What themes are explored in 'Dolphins at Daybreak'? A: The book explores themes of adventure, marine life, and friendship. It encourages curiosity about the ocean and its inhabitants.
- Q: Is 'Dolphins at Daybreak' part of a series? A: Yes, it is the ninth book in the Magic Tree House series. Each book offers a new adventure featuring the characters Jack and Annie.
- Q: Are there nonfiction companions to 'Dolphins at Daybreak'? A: Yes, there are Fact Tracker books that serve as nonfiction companions. They provide additional information about marine life and oceanic themes.
